Your Rights

Depending on your location, you may have the following rights regarding your personal information:

  • Right to Access: You can request a copy of the personal data we hold about you.
  • Right to Rectification: You can request that we correct any inaccurate or incomplete data.
  • Right to Deletion ("Right to be Forgotten"): You can request that we delete your personal data, subject to certain legal exceptions.
  • Right to Data Portability: You can request a copy of your data in a structured, machine-readable format.
  • Right to Opt-Out of Data Sale: (CCPA) We do not sell your personal information. However, California residents have the right to opt out of any future sale of their data.
  • Right to Withdraw Consent: Where processing is based on consent, you may withdraw your consent at any time.
  • Right to Object: You can object to the processing of your data for direct marketing purposes.

To exercise any of these rights, please contact us using the information in the "Contact Us" section below. We will respond to your request within 30 days, as required by applicable law.

Cookie Policy

We use cookies and similar tracking technologies to identify your browser or device, understand your interests, and provide you with basic functionality and services. The types of cookies we use include:

  • Essential Cookies: Required for the website to function properly, including shopping cart and account login.
  • Analytics Cookies: Help us understand how visitors interact with our website to improve user experience.
  • Marketing Cookies: Used to deliver relevant advertisements and measure campaign effectiveness.

Upon your first visit to our website, we display a cookie consent banner that allows you to accept or decline non-essential cookies. You can manage or delete cookies at any time through your browser settings. Please note that disabling essential cookies may affect your complete experience of our services.
